How much do advertising sales executive j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average yearly pay for advertising sales executive in Silver Spring, MD is $87,165.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$76,000.00 and $96,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an advertising sales executive do?

An Advertising Sales Executive is responsible for selling advertising space and media time to businesses and individuals. They identify potential clients, present advertising options, negotiate contracts, and help clients create effective ad campaigns. Their goal is to build long-term relationships with clients and help them reach their target audience through various advertising channels, such as print, digital, radio, or television. They often work for media companies, advertising agencies, or directly within organizations that sell advertising opportunities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an advertising sales executive,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Advertising Sales Executive, you need strong sales acumen, negotiation skills, and a solid understanding of marketing principles, often supported by a bachelor's degree in business, marketing, or a related field. Familiarity with CRM software, digital advertising platforms, and data analytics tools is typically required. Outstanding communication, relationship-building, and persuasive skills help you stand out in this role. These abilities are crucial for driving revenue, meeting client needs, and succeeding in a competitive, target-driven environment.

What are some typical challenges advertising sales executives face when working with clients?

Advertising Sales Executives often encounter challenges such as balancing the needs and expectations of multiple clients while meeting sales targets and deadlines. They may need to educate clients on the value of various advertising solutions and negotiate contracts to achieve mutually beneficial outcomes. Additionally, adapting to rapidly changing market trends and staying updated on digital advertising platforms are ongoing aspects of the role. Strong communication and problem-solving skills are essential for overcoming these challenges and building lasting client relationships.

What is the difference between Advertising Sales Executive vs Media Sales Representative?

AspectAdvertising Sales ExecutiveMedia Sales Representative
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or's degree in marketing, business, or related fieldsSimilar educational background, often with additional industry-specific certifications
Work EnvironmentOffice-based, client meetings, and sales presentationsOffice and client site visits, media industry settings
Industry UsageUsed across advertising agencies, media companies, and marketing firmsPrimarily in media companies selling advertising space or airtime
Search & Comparison IntentOften compared for sales roles in advertisingCompared for roles selling media space or airtime

The main difference is that an Advertising Sales Executive focuses on selling advertising solutions across various platforms, including digital, print, and broadcast media, while a Media Sales Representative specializes in selling media space or airtime within specific media outlets. Both roles require strong sales skills and industry knowledge but differ in scope and industry focus.
